Directory listing for /03b7d1608890b88a/wprcypqxt4n8/22014aa8043a02e/3098df22/0CZgLM4P/86thcf6fjq0/
0ix24r6ja3.cache
2qeexpp.bin
50a4930b12b.enc
d7hd0er77ye.cache
rE-yP3Fi.bin